  Where is it?
Town Lake
Austin, Texas
Town Lake and its various parklands are located between Cesar Chavez and Riverside, east of Pleasant Valley, west of Lamar Blvd. to the Austin city limits.

The 8.5 mile Town Lake Hike & Bike Trail is one of the most popular in Austin. There are wide paths — often shaded — plenty of water fountains, benches for resting or admiring the view, toilet facilities, and trail markers to help you gage your progress. Walkers, joggers, and bikers peacefully co-exist.

The various Town Lake Metropolitan Parks and other Town Lake recreational areas are at:
Auditorium Shores: 920 W. Riverside Dr.
Butler Shores: 200 S. Lamar
Eilers (Deep Eddy) Park: 401 Deep Eddy Ave.
Festival Beach: 2101 Bergman St.
Holly Shores: 2709 Canterbury
Lakeshore: 1928 S. Lakeshore Blvd.
Lamar Beach: 1200 W. Cesar Chavez St.
Longhorn Shores: 200 S. Pleasant Valley Rd.
Metz Park: 2407 Canterbury St.
Norwood Tract: 1009 Edgecliff Terrace
Palm Park: 200 N. IH-35
Red Bud Isle: 3401 Red Bud Trail Unit Cr.
Sanchez Playground: 1000 Holly St.
Shoal Beach: 707 W. Cesar Chavez St.
Waller Beach: 30 East Ave.
